摘 要:本文调查了粤黄鸡两个选育方向和交配方式均不同的品系的血液淀粉酶(Amy-1)各世代的分布情况,并以不同Amy-1类型的粤黄鸡作了交配试验。发现两个品系各世代都始终保持Amy-1分布不平衡状态,这种分布不平衡可能由各种Amy-1基因型生活力不同引起;另外,人工选择也可能造成Amy-1基因频率的改变。交配方式是否对Amy-1基因频率的改变起作用值得进一步研究。The distribution of blood amylase (Amy-1) in two lines of Yuehuang chicken in which different sekction goal and different mating system were carried out was investigated. Mating experiments between various Amy-1 phenotypes wer e also conducted The results showed that the dis-equilibria of Amy-1 distribution in the two lines, which were probably caused by the various vitalities of different Amy-1 genotypes, were maintained from generation to generation during the selection and breeding. In addition, artificial selections for economic tarits could change Amy-1 gene frequencies. What action on the Amy-1 gene frequency changes that mating system produced should be studied further.
